Job Description Job Description About Company: Long Island
Select Healthcare Inc. (LISH) is a comprehensive network of
community health centers. We are a Federally Qualified Health
Center (FQHC) that provides Article 16 and 28 clinic services at 8
locations across Suffolk County, New York. We are a multi-specialty
healthcare provider caring for our community through Primary and
Specialty Medical Care, Dental, Behavioral Health, Audiology,
Physical Therapy, Occupational Therapy and Speech Language
Pathology. We currently provide care to over 7,000 patients and
have an annual operating revenue of $22m. LISH is a
forward-thinking, community-oriented organization! We are a
certified NYS Patient-Centered Medical Home, with a mission to make
a difference in our community. Our unique offerings include a
robust Chronic Care Management program, Telemedicine & Virtual Care
services and integrated Primary & Behavioral Healthcare. About the

healthcare facility. General Purpose of the Job: Provides medical
care in accordance with best current standards of professional
practice Essential Duties & Responsibilities: Takes histories,
performs physical examination, prescribes treatment and medication
for conditions falling in the scope of his/her specialty following
evidence based medicine. Design and participate in quality
improvement activities, including Medical Record Peer Review,
performance and procedure audits, outcome audits and focused
reviews. Will provide relevant information about the Patient
Centered Medical Home (PCMH) and Chronic Care Management program
(CCM) program including brochures, that describe the values and
goals of the program to patients. The information disseminated will
be based upon the person’s role as it relates to patient care
within LISH. Will obtain a waiver if not already on file for
Medically Assisted Treatment for those suffering substance use
disorders. This will include obtaining the waiver within 60 days of
hire. Time will be allotted during the hours of LISH to accomplish
this. Will become proficient in telemedicine and provide care via
this platform as required. Will assist in the educational growth of
the agency by allowing students to shadow as needed. Will be
available if needed for committees such as Quality assurance, peer
review and root cause analysis to provide periodic input into the
work flow and improvements of the agency. Will be available for
On-Call/ After-hours assignments as needed. Coordinates tests,
referrals and care of LISH patients outside the Health Center.
Provides the patient or representative information necessary to
give consent prior to start of any non-emergency procedure or
treatment or both. Ensures prompt follow-up action on patients with
abnormal test results or physical findings. Sets standards for
preventive care and diagnostic screening within his/her specialty;
participates in the development of programs to carry out these
standards. Provides safe and successful performance including
meeting productivity, quality and patient satisfaction standards.
Supervisory Responsibilities: Responsible for supervising a variety
of clinical support staff including LPN’s, RN’s, and/or Physician
Assistants as needed. Qualifications: To perform this job
